JSF <h:commandLink>標籤

JSF將<h:commandLink>標籤作為一個HTML “a”錨點元素,當單擊時,它就像一個表單提交按鈕。 因此,您可以使用此標籤創建錨標籤。 <h:commandLink>標籤必須包含一個嵌套的<h:outputText>標記,表示用戶單擊文本以生成事件。 它還需要放在<h:form>標籤中。

<h:commandLink id="image-link-id" action="response.xhtml">
<h:outputText value="Click here"></h:outputText>
</h:commandLink>

JSF渲染<h:commandLink>標籤後,如下所示:

<a id="user-form:image-link-id" href="#"
onclick="mojarra.jsfcljs(document.getElementById('user-form'),{'user-form:image-link-id':'user-form:image-link-id'},'');return
false">Click here</a>

在流覽中顯示結果如下圖 -

標籤 描述
id 它是此組件的識別字,此ID必須是唯一的。可以使用它來訪問CSS和JS檔中的HTML元素。
value 它保存此組件的當前值。
type 由此超鏈接指定的資源的內容類型。
actionListener 它表示一個動作監聽器方法,當該組件被用戶啟動時,該方法將被通知。
charset 由此超鏈接指定的資源的字元編碼。
coords 它用於設置螢幕上熱點的位置和形狀(用於客戶端圖像映射)。
disabled 它用於禁用組件。 您可以通過分配真實值來禁用它。
hreflang 它用於設置由此超鏈接指定的資源的語言代碼。
rel 從當前文檔到由此超鏈接指定的錨點的關係。 此屬性的值是空格分隔的鏈接類型列表。
rev 它是從此超鏈接指定的錨點到當前文檔的反向鏈接,此屬性的值是空格分隔的鏈接類型列表。
rendered 它用於渲染此組件。您可以將其值設置為truefalse。 默認值為true
shape 它代表螢幕上熱點的形狀。 有效值為:default(整個區域); 直角(矩形區域); 圓(圓形區域); 和聚(多邊形區域)。
style 它用於設置CSS樣式代碼,以提供該組件的更好的用戶介面。

上一篇: JSF <h:inputtextarea>標籤 下一篇: JSF <h:inputSecret>標籤